For Now I Choose To Feel


I miss her wonderful smells.
The creamy baby oil, the exotic
shampoos, the scent of her
sultry perfumes, when she
walked into the room.

Women have a way of improving
a not so wonderful day.
This one was special
in oh so many ways.


JamesLee
June10
2006
I know that I have
to let go, and I will.
But for now
I choose to feel.
